Code : 4EPL   PDBj   RCSB PDB   PDBe
Header : LIGASE
Title : Crystal Structure of Arabidopsis thaliana GH3.11 (JAR1) in Complex with JA-Ile
Release Data : 2012-06-20
Compound :
mol_id molecule chains synonym
1 Jasmonic acid-amido synthetase JAR1 A Jasmonate-amino acid synthetase JAR1, Protein FAR-RED INSENSITIVE 219, Protein JASMONATE RESISTANT 1
ec: 6.3.2.-
Source :
mol_id organism_scientific organism_common expression_system
1 Arabidopsis thaliana  (taxid:3702) Mouse-ear cress,thale-cress Escherichia coli  (taxid:562)
gene: JAR1, FIN219, At2g46370, F11C10.6
expression_system_strain: BL21
expression_system_vector_type: Plasmid
expression_system_plasmid: pET28a
Authors : Westfall, C.S., Zubieta, C., Herrmann, J., Kapp, U., Nanao, M.H., Jez, J.M.
Keywords : ANL Adenylating Enzyme, Acyl Acid-Amido Synthetase, Adenylation, LIGASE
Exp. method : X-RAY DIFFRACTION ( 2.007 Å )
Citation :

Structural basis for prereceptor modulation of plant hormones by GH3 proteins.

Westfall, C.S.,Zubieta, C.,Herrmann, J.  et al.
(2012)  Science  336 : 1708 - 1711

PubMed: 22628555
DOI: 10.1126/science.1221863
